Temperature Performance of Gainnas-Based Photonic Crystal Waveguide Modulators

Abstract: Abstract-The temperature performances of GaInNAs-based semiconductor devices, for next generation communication networks and photonic integrated circuits, are investigated. In particular, GaInNAs-GaInAs Multi Quantum Well active ridge waveguides, patterned with a periodic onedimensional grating and an active defective region placed in the central layer, have been designed for efficient active optical switches and modulators.
